I think if the student were recorded reading a book for an unshared
instructional purpose, ie. an assessment, that would be one thing. But to
record the book in order to make it available to others in lieu of buying
the copy would be an infringement. Most verso pages say you cannot
reproduce in any form and that would include recording. I'm NAL but very
interested in intellectual property issues!

> Hi everyone,
>
> I am pretty sure I know the answer to this but a teacher has asked me to
> put
> it out on the listserv for suggestions.
>
> She wants to have students create audiobooks. She was thinking of them
> taking pictures of the book and then recording their voices over the images
> in a video program. Her idea was to share these readings with elementary
> students. I told her that she couldn't do that because of copyright. Her
> next suggestion was to video the student reading the book on video and
> dispersing that way. Still copyright, right?
>
> Any follow up explanation or suggestions to her project to not infringe
> would be greatly appreciated.
